On Wednesday, October 9, the Territorial Gendarmerie Brigade of Saaba, a rural commune in Burkina Faso’s Central Region, presented three suspected criminals to the press. These individuals, accused of terrorizing various local communities for over fifteen years, are now in the custody of the gendarmerie and will soon face justice for their alleged crimes.

 

The charges against them include illegal possession of firearms, multiple murders, acts of organized banditry, and criminal conspiracy.

 

Their arrest marks a significant achievement in the fight against organized crime in the country. Authorities credited the capture to the vigilance, swift response, and professionalism of the gendarmerie, whose determined efforts have restored security to the region.

 

The commander of the Saaba brigade emphasized the critical role played by the National Intelligence Agency (ANR) in the operation.

 

The ANR, already renowned for its contributions to the fight against terrorism and safeguarding national institutions, once again proved its effectiveness in helping bring these criminals to justice.

 

This successful operation underscores the importance of collaboration between defense forces, intelligence agencies, and the civilian population.

 

Authorities have called on the people of Burkina Faso to remain alert and continue working closely with security forces to help establish lasting peace and stability in the nation.
